Verbesserung der Benutzererfahrung durch Core Web Vitals

Die Benutzererfahrung ist ein entscheidender Faktor für den Erfolg einer Website. Core Web Vitals sind Metriken, die von Google eingeführt wurden, um die Qualität der Benutzerinteraktion auf Webseiten zu bewerten. Durch die Optimierung dieser Metriken können Website-Betreiber die Ladezeiten, Reaktionsfähigkeit und Stabilität ihrer Seiten erheblich verbessern und so das Nutzererlebnis entscheidend beeinflussen.

Die Bedeutung von Ladezeiten

LCP: Größtes Content-Element

Largest Contentful Paint (LCP) misst die Zeit, die zum Laden des Hauptinhalts einer Seite benötigt wird. Ein schneller LCP sorgt dafür, dass Benutzer den Inhalt rasch wahrnehmen können, was zu einer besseren Zufriedenheit führt. Eine Optimierung des LCP kann durch Code-Verbesserungen und serverseitige Optimierungen erreicht werden.

Einfluss der Bilderoptimierung

Bilder spielen eine große Rolle beim Ladeverhalten einer Website. Die optimale Größe und das richtige Format können erheblich dazu beitragen, die Ladezeit zu reduzieren. Komprimierte und für das Web optimierte Bilder beschleunigen den Ladevorgang und sorgen für ein visuell ansprechendes Erlebnis.

Server-Performance und CDN

Ein schneller Server und die Nutzung eines Content Delivery Networks (CDN) können die Ladezeiten ebenfalls verbessern. Durch das Auslagern von Inhalten an geografisch nähere Server wird die Latenz reduziert. Eine bessere Verfügbarkeit von Inhalten führt zu einer schnelleren Ladezeit und verbesserten Benutzererfahrung.

Reaktionsfähigkeit der Website

01
First Input Delay (FID) ist wichtig für die Interaktivität der Seite. Eine geringe FID bedeutet, dass eine Website schnell auf Benutzereingaben reagiert. Optimalerweise sollte dieser Wert sehr niedrig sein, um dem Benutzer ein reibungsloses Interaktionserlebnis zu bieten.
02
JavaScript kann die Reaktionszeit erheblich beeinflussen. Die Optimierung und Minimierung von JavaScript-Dateien sorgt dafür, dass der Browser schneller auf Eingaben reagieren kann. Dies umfasst das Asynchronisieren von Skripten und das Vermeiden von großen JavaScript-Bibliotheken, die die Benutzererfahrung verlangsamen.
03
Um die Reaktionszeit zu verbessern, müssen Rendering-Blockaden erkannt und beseitigt werden. Dies kann durch die Optimierung des oben genannten CSS und durch eine besser organisierte HTML-Struktur erreicht werden. Ein optimierter Seitenaufbau schützt vor Verzögerungen im Ladeprozess.

CLS: Kumulative Layoutverschiebung

Cumulative Layout Shift (CLS) misst die visuelle Stabilität einer Seite während des Ladevorgangs. Ein niedriger CLS-Wert bedeutet weniger unerwartete Layoutverschiebungen, was zu einer besseren Benutzererfahrung führt. Durch die Festlegung von Größen für alle Multimedia-Inhalte kann der CLS-Wert erheblich verbessert werden.

Sicherstellung fester Layouts

Feste Layouts fördern die visuelle Stabilität. Indem man CSS-Raster und andere Techniken verwendet, um die Positionierung von Elementen zu kontrollieren, kann man das Layout verlässlich stabil halten. Dies verringert die Interferenz mit der Benutzererfahrung und schafft Vertrauen beim Nutzer.

Priorisierung sichtbarer Inhalte

Die Priorisierung von Inhalten, die im sichtbaren Bereich liegen, sorgt für eine stabile Wahrnehmung beim Laden der Seite. Benutzer sollten sofort mit den wichtigsten Informationen interagieren können, ohne eine Verschiebung im Layout zu erfahren. Dies fördert eine bessere und reibungslosere Interaktion mit der Website.